01:32Yeah, the concept is very, very simple.
01:36You can buy a ticket for 100 euros, and you can win a Picasso that is valued 1 million euros.
01:45And there will be one winner, that's for sure.
01:48But if you don't win, you will have given 100 euros to Alzheimer's research.
